INTERNATIONAL STUDENT EXPENSE ESTIMATE AND FUNDS REQUIREMENTS
Here is information on what it will cost for an F-1 student to attend Truth Christian Academy in Littleton, Colorado, USA.
| Activity | Cost |
| Tuition | $2,600 Semester |
| Registration/Application Fees | $350 (one time fee) due with application |
| Books and Supplies | $215 (Books=$150, Supplies=$65) |
| Hot lunches (Provided 3 days/week at TCA) |
$15/week ($270/semester) |
| Extra school expenses (Field trips, year books, etc) |
Approximately $50/semester |
| Host family room and board | $650/month ($3250/semester) |
| Personal Expenses (such as spending money, meals out, additional school activities, emergency funds) |
$200/month (suggested) |
Truth Christian Academy (TCA) requires an advance deposit for $6270, for one semester, which covers all of the above except personal expenses (bring with you) and the registration fee (due with the application). This deposit can be made through a wire transfer (details attached) or in cash. If the student is enrolling for two semesters (one school year), the deposit will be $12,340. If the student enrolls for one semester and then chooses to stay an additional semester, an additional deposit of $6070 will be required.
In addition to the above, the student must have a round-trip ticket from his/her home country to Denver, CO, USA, as well as medical/dental/accident insurance. It is wise to include funds for extra medical expenses as well as emergencies. Please note that the following are not included in the above information:
Transcript evaluation by a service such as Educational Perspectives, English language testing such as SLEP (see admission procedure for specifics) SEVIS application fee
TCA encourages use of a prepaid debit card for personal expenses. Parents or sponsors of the student can load money on this card for the student’s use. TCA will assist the student’s family in getting this card. The parents may also provide money and instructions to TCA; TCA will give the student the money on a regular basis. Please note that, for an F-1 student visa, the student may be required to prove that the student or his/her parents have enough funds to cover tuition and living expenses during the student’s stay in the United States. When TCA gets the student’s deposit, TCA will provide a receipt which shows these funds are on deposit.
If the student is unable to get an F-1 student visa, the deposit will be refunded.
